“STATE: A Team, a Triumph, a Transformation”
Panel discussion centered around Medill Lecturer Melissa Isaacson’s new book with fellow teammate Connie Erickson Brown and Amy Eshleman, First Lady of the City of Chicago who was a member of the first-ever Illinois girls’ basketball state champion team. Chicago Mayor Lori Lightfoot will give the introduction. The book celebrates when the 1979 Niles West girls’ basketball team defeated East St. Louis and star athlete Jackie Joyner to win the state title, as well as the relationships among team members. Discussion will include current women’s rights in the American sports landscape.
